     tricky Coat Stucco Systems: These cement-based mostly devices, known for their longevity, entail a foundation coat of cement used ahead of the finish coat. The thickness of The bottom coat may differ, typically starting from 3/eight″ to 7/8″, dependant upon elements including the picked stucco method and also the substrate. The base coat, a mix of Portland cement, sand, and water, presents a stable foundation with the finish coat, therefore the identify “challenging coat.”

If a sanded and Spanish lace house are subsequent to one another and were built at the same time the Spanish Lace will almost always have noticeably considerably less cracking on it right after ten years. I suspect the extra depth of the feel makes it more robust, but This really is only speculation. Cracks may also be more challenging to see inside the Spanish lace than during the sanded.
